Output 8cc8692fac690bdfa28cb3a24f1d6fdaac2f873080adbc1268d678525ed80005:0

value
628607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9231bfa4b6938f14506ed2e4e2bea27f275d0b0 OP_EQUAL
address
3L2XoY9HCLbohW5XRK1uBfB2wPi1Dd9RBG
transaction
8cc8692fac690bdfa28cb3a24f1d6fdaac2f873080adbc1268d678525ed80005
spent
true